Здравствуйте! Есть у меня семплами 10-ток таких усилителей. Недавно купил пачку индуктивностей, нарисовал плату спаял проверил - не работает. Собрал проц+LCD для управления по квадратной шине, перечитал раз 50 даташит побуквенно. - слал все что только мог найти в даташитах но так и не добился звучания. Написал прогу по очереди перебирающую все возможные комбинации в управляющих регистрах и спустя ДВА ДНЯ ПЕРЕБОРОВ комбинация нашлась. Усилитель заработал.
Вопрос к знатокам. Чисто спортивный интерес - хоть ктото сможет на основании даташита привести правильную последовательность инициализации этого навороченного умного устройства? Сразу оговорюсь - схему обвязки брал из схемы евалборда и потому ошибок разводки нет и небыло. но всеравно был и с хардварной частью сюрприз.
Заголовок сообщения: Re: Эксперимент с TAS5414a Подскажите с запуском
Добавлено: Пт авг 14, 2015 11:02:30
Друг Кота
Карма: 67
Рейтинг сообщений: 1012
Зарегистрирован: Чт сен 18, 2008 12:27:21 Сообщений: 18809 Откуда: Столица Мира Санкт-Петербург
Рейтинг сообщения:0 Медали: 1
Вы предлагаете ради спортивного интереса вкурить даташит и набросать инициализацию для микры, не имея её на руках?
_________________ [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] Измерить нннада?
я могу сказать если вы скажете какой байт в какой регистр хотите записывать.
Я предлагаю это потому что три моих знакомых вкурили в даташит и тоже не смогли ответить на вопрос - какая последовательность даст на выходе звук. Вполне очевидно что те значения что приведены в таблице даташита не приводят к появлению выхода. сбросы и переписывание по 100 раз тоже. напруги питания и т.д. пока не рассматриваем. усилок стоит, кушает 9 миллиампер, есть 6 и 3.3 вольта, есть 2.8 иегагерц тактовая но выходы молчат.
Ради чего? Да я просто категорически не понимаю этих техасцев. это уже 3-я микруха от них и в каждой из этих микрух вот полно таких вот подводных камней с даташитом. Ну нет ни необходимой последовательности ни начального состояния ни типичного воркфлова с ним. ничего нет. просто описание бит - подразумевается выставь правильно и будет звук? ага хрен там - последовательность. тоесть некий регистр надо несколько раз переписывать разными значениями и между ними менять другой регистр.
А я потом выложу испытания этого усилка в RMAA через soundblaster audigy. ну и плату схему и прошивку для инициализации под аттини13
_________________ Что нас не убило сделало нас осторожней Не доверяйте русским лужам - это может быть вход в метро.
Последний раз редактировалось clawham Пт авг 14, 2015 11:12:44, всего редактировалось 1 раз.
Заголовок сообщения: Re: Эксперимент с TAS5414a Подскажите с запуском
Добавлено: Пт авг 14, 2015 11:11:54
Друг Кота
Карма: 67
Рейтинг сообщений: 1012
Зарегистрирован: Чт сен 18, 2008 12:27:21 Сообщений: 18809 Откуда: Столица Мира Санкт-Петербург
Рейтинг сообщения:0 Медали: 1
Самое неинтересное в том, что вы его уже запустили.
Там важна именно последовательность записи, или только данные (байты)?
Так что интересней было бы сделать это в виде пошаговой стратегии — вы побайтно пишите что и как вы (неправильно?) записали туда первый раз после прочтения даташита, а кому интересно курит даташит, сравнивает и ищет ошибки.
_________________ [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] Измерить нннада?
Обязательным условием долгой и стабильной работы Li-FePO4-аккумуляторов, в том числе и производства EVE Energy, является применение специализированных BMS-микросхем. Литий-железофосфатные АКБ отличаются такими характеристиками, как высокая многократность циклов заряда-разряда, безопасность, возможность быстрой зарядки, устойчивость к буферному режиму работы и приемлемая стоимость. Но для этих АКБ очень важен контроль процесса заряда и разряда для избегания воздействия внешнего зарядного напряжения после достижения 100% заряда. Инженеры КОМПЭЛ подготовили список таких решений от разных производителей.
Я перепрошивал проц 89 раз. потом бросил и ещё 23 раза прошивал прогу отлаживая алгоритм подбора. Тоесть данные изначально во все доступные для записи регистры я писал просто какие только можно было только придумать.
ДА важна последовательность - я ж написал в прошлом посте - некоторый регистр прописывается одним значением, потом пишется другой, потом первый пишется ещё одним значением потом ждется и потом опять в первый пишется ещё одно значение. это самая развернутая подсказка
Я просто примерно месяц по вечерам раздумывал что да как с этим операционником а вот во вторник сел с утра за уже готовую плату и когда в 21.00 я так и не увидел на выходе меандра ШИМа я просто плюнул на логику и достал свой брутфорсер ) немного его допилив в 00.05 я запустил перебор. в ночь с четверга на пятницу меня разбудил рамштайн и вой сирены - брутфорсер справился. сильно упростив все что он там понаподбирал я нашел 5 последовательных команд. между двумя из которых было много мусора - это была задержка. вот выдав только эти 5 команд у меня тут же появляется звук на выходе и никуда не девается пока не выключить питание.
Меня вот после открытия этого "секрета" до сих пор гложат сомнения в правильности этого решения. ну не должен усилитель звука при включении питания быть выключеным. но ладно аппаратно suspend и mute мы притягиваем к внешним +5 но даже после этого он всеравно труп - ну как так?
_________________ Что нас не убило сделало нас осторожней Не доверяйте русским лужам - это может быть вход в метро.
Компания EVE выпустила новый аккумулятор серии PLM, сочетающий в себе высокую безопасность, длительный срок службы, широкий температурный диапазон и высокую токоотдачу даже при отрицательной температуре.
Эти аккумуляторы поддерживают заряд при температуре от -40/-20°С (сниженным значением тока), безопасны (не воспламеняются и не взрываются) при механическом повреждении (протыкание и сдавливание), устойчивы к вибрации. Они могут применяться как для автотранспорта (трекеры, маячки, сигнализация), так и для промышленных устройств мониторинга, IoT-устройств.
Вот пример испытаний одного канала этого усилителя. питание 20 вольт, нагрузка - впираль нихромовая 2.5 ома. первый график - 100% громкость (1Vpp) второй график - 50% громкость третий график - прямое соединение кабелем источника и оцифровщика - опорная линия.
Вложения:
Комментарий к файлу: Архив с отчетом RMAA 1.rar [62.06 KiB]
Скачиваний: 373
Того человека я знаю и именно он меня подтолкнул собрать и себе усилитель.
Теперь по поводу тестов - на старом графике - бракованный керамических кондер на входе. Теперь получился более реальный и качественный результат. Сравнивал все что было под рукой: 1) Собственно самопальный 5414 2) harman/cardon AVR260/230 3) Sony HCD590 4) Luxeon 5/1 active home theatre
Субьективно самое лучшее звучание у харман кардона. за ним неразличимым моментом следует самопальный 5414 - очень сложно услышать разницу - я слушал в одной комнате а за дверью включали то один то второй то третий то 4 так вот тас и хармана я путал иногда. а вот соньку различить было легко - она сильно занижает низа и высокие вродебы и есть но какие-то пластмассовые...свист кашеобразный. ну и люксеон - там высоких вообще нет. и шум заметный. Но люксеон и построен на TDA2050 и ждать от него чего-то даже не приходится.
Ну а сухие цифры в виде таблички и полный архив со всем что нагенерировал RMAA прилагаю.
На увеличении видно что даже на частоте 23 килогерца(где источник уже с трудом выдаёт сигнал) - HARMAN и TAS5414 могут выдать эту частоту а вот остальные уже сильно её тушат(хотя её итак мало в источнике). И что самое забавное - сонька тушим гораздо сильнее чем 2050 примитивная по схеме из даташита.
Вложения:
Комментарий к файлу: Увеличенная часть АЧХ Предел частоты.png [63.34 KiB]
Скачиваний: 2776
Комментарий к файлу: Сводная табличка Сравнение.gif [25.92 KiB]
Скачиваний: 2958
_________________ Что нас не убило сделало нас осторожней Не доверяйте русским лужам - это может быть вход в метро.
Хочу сделать усилитель с микросхемы TAS5414. Возможно или нет[img][img][img][/img][/img][/img]
Возможно обыскал весь комп нашлась печатка и исходники для atmega16 там тестовая прошивка не знаю или рабочая. Потому что в рабочей схеме была вроде atmega44
Оставлю это здесь т.к. промучался два дня... В общем единственное что нужно этому усилителю чтоб играть - это одна запись в регистр 0x0С всех нулей! если с питанием всё в порядке и разводка правильная - он начнет играть даже если ни одного динамика не подсоединено и катушек на плате нет(просто динамики без RLC фильтром можно вешать напрямую на выводы таса). Самое главное !!! Нигде в шите не сказано что ножку MUTE НИ В КОЕМ СЛУЧАЕ нельзя подтягивать на питание резистором! Только на землю транзюком если хотите аварийно заглушить ему звук. А должен на этой ножке в землю висеть КОНДЕНСАТОР! он его сначала разрядит до почти нуля а потом слабой встроенной подтяжкой будет заряжать! по мере заряда будет нарастать громкость! Если повешать внешний резистор на +5 то он или не сможет "разрядить" конденсатор или провафлит заряд этого конденсатора и играть НЕ БУДЕТ! что ты только не пиши в регистры в какой последовательности как не сбрасывай ошибки резетай и прочее - играть НЕ БУДЕТ! Пока он на ноге не увидит конденсатора которого он сам сможет разрядить и зарядить. работает и 1 микрофарад и 47 микрофарад - очень плавное включение без намека на щелчки.
Дальше уже по вкусу настраиваете частоту, токи, защиты, коэфф усиления входов и прочие настройки.
_________________ Что нас не убило сделало нас осторожней Не доверяйте русским лужам - это может быть вход в метро.
Нигде в шите не сказано что ножку MUTE НИ В КОЕМ СЛУЧАЕ нельзя подтягивать на питание резистором! Только на землю транзюком если хотите аварийно заглушить ему звук. А должен на этой ножке в землю висеть КОНДЕНСАТОР!
Как раз-таки это в ДШ и написано и нарисовано — подключить на вывод MUTE кондёр минимум 100 нФ, опционально его можно шунтировать транзистором. Откуда пришла фантазия про подтяжку — непонятно
_________________ [ Всё дело не столько в вашей глупости, сколько в моей гениальности ] [ Правильно заданный вопрос содержит в себе половину ответа ] Измерить нннада?
оттуда что любые ноги неиспользуемые но имеющие слааабую подтяжку вроде бы как хороший тон - подтянуть к питанию чтоб не болтались просто так.Нигде ведь на схемах не нарисовано что там внутри есть транзюк который сам эту ногу на землю тянуть может и тянет он через ооочень слабенький резистор и если не увидит что напруга до нуля упала - зависает намертво переставая и флаги ошибок сбрасывать и на установку флагов реагировать. Кроме того кондер написано опционально для плавного нарастания громкости но казалось бы если я апаратным мутом пользоваться не хочу - то оно мне и не надо? а надо. Обязательно надо
_________________ Что нас не убило сделало нас осторожней Не доверяйте русским лужам - это может быть вход в метро.
clawham, , а как на практике всё таки его запустить? Имеется модуль с TAS5414BTQ1 на борту и всем обвесом. Соорудил запускалку на Atmega8A-PU и... всё, приехал, так как не знаю с какого бока подступиться к программированию. USBASP тоже имеется. Чем, как и, самое главное, что в атмегу засунуть, чтобы она запускала tas при включении?...
Всем кому нужна работа с этим усилителем - есть полный готовый проект под аттини24 также на словах скажу - надо выключить режим MUTE и настроить усиление. я делаю это так - при подаче питания посылаю в усилитель
Добрый день! Подскажите пожалуйста, после прошивки attiny24 вы соединили только шину i2c, остальные ноги контроллера в воздухе? Либо контроллер что-то просит, либо tas мертвый... (
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 32
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ения